Project
Niche Living, Ballsbridge
Architect
HKR Architects
Main Contractor
Townlink Construction
Developer:
Bartra
Glazing Contractor
TEROCO Windows & Doors
Glazing System
VELFAC V200 Edge Thermally Broken Bi-Modular System
Completion 2025
Contemporary Urban Living in an Established Dublin Setting
Located within one of Dublin’s most established urban neighbourhoods, Niche Living, Ballsbridge is a contemporary residential development that combines a carefully considered architectural response with high standards of construction, detailing and building-envelope performance.
Developed by Bartra and designed by HKR Architects, the scheme responds to its prominent Ballsbridge setting through a refined architectural language characterised by clean geometry, carefully proportioned openings and a restrained material palette.
The composition of the façades establishes a clear rhythm across the development, with the glazing forming an important component of the overall elevation strategy. Window and door openings are integrated within the architectural grid to provide consistency and visual order while maximising natural daylight within the apartments.
Internally, the residential layouts have been designed to make efficient use of space while maintaining a strong relationship with the external environment. Generous areas of glazing introduce daylight deep into the accommodation and provide residents with a greater visual connection to the surrounding urban context.
Glazing Strategy/Facade Integration
TEROCO Windows & Doors was responsible for the detailing, supply and installation of the window and door systems throughout the development.
The glazing package was developed in close coordination with the wider façade construction, ensuring that window and door interfaces were carefully resolved as part of the overall building envelope.
Particular attention was given to junctions between the glazing systems and adjacent façade materials, where accuracy in setting-out, weathering and installation was essential to maintaining both the architectural intent and long-term performance of the envelope.
The selected systems combine slender sightlines with the levels of thermal, acoustic and weather performance required for a high-quality urban residential development. Their restrained appearance allows the glazing to sit naturally within the elevations without competing with the wider architectural composition.
Large glazed areas also make an important contribution to the environmental quality of the apartments, increasing access to natural light while helping create bright and visually open living spaces.

Performance Through Detailing
For a residential project of this scale, the quality of the completed façade relies not only on the performance of individual components but on the successful coordination of the interfaces between them.
Careful detailing of window perimeters, thresholds, cills, heads and adjoining construction helped maintain continuity across the building envelope while supporting the required levels of thermal and weather performance.
The glazing package was coordinated with the project team throughout the construction process to ensure that architectural requirements, site tolerances and installation sequencing were fully considered prior to completion.
This approach allowed the finished windows and doors to become an integrated part of the architecture rather than simply applied components.
